In our busy world, weekends have become an important refuge—a time to rest, recharge, and break away from the demands of work and daily obligations. However, relaxation doesn’t always require an elaborate getaway or expensive plans. Sometimes, the most effective and enjoyable way to unwind is by staying right where you are—at home. By creating your own sanctuary of calm within your living space, you can experience the restorative effects of a weekend retreat without stepping foot outside your door. Here are ten relaxing weekend activities that you can enjoy from the comfort of your home, each designed to soothe your mind and body.
1. Create a DIY Spa Experience
One of the best ways to pamper yourself over the weekend is by transforming your home into a spa. With some simple, inexpensive ingredients, you can create a luxurious spa experience without paying for expensive treatments. Start by drawing a warm bath with Epsom salts and essential oils like lavender or eucalyptus to relax your muscles and clear your mind. Light some candles, play calming music, and let the stress melt away.
Follow up with a DIY facial using natural ingredients such as honey, avocado, or yogurt to rejuvenate your skin. You can even give yourself a manicure and pedicure while wrapped in a cozy robe, creating a peaceful environment that feels miles away from everyday life.
2. Read a Good Book
One of the simplest and most rewarding ways to relax at home is to curl up with a good book. Reading allows you to escape into another world, temporarily forgetting the stresses of life while stimulating your imagination. Whether you’re into fiction, self-help, history, or fantasy, a great book can offer hours of relaxation and personal enrichment.
To make your reading experience even more enjoyable, create a cozy reading nook with blankets, pillows, and soft lighting. Brew a cup of tea or hot chocolate, and let yourself get lost in the pages of your chosen story.
3. Try Meditation or Mindfulness Practices
Meditation and mindfulness exercises are powerful tools for reducing stress and promoting relaxation. You don’t need to dedicate hours to these practices—just a few minutes of mindful breathing can make a huge difference in your mental state. Find a quiet space in your home, sit comfortably, and focus on your breath as it moves in and out of your body. Let your thoughts drift away, and simply be present in the moment.
If you’re new to meditation, you can try guided sessions available through apps or online platforms. These resources can walk you through breathing exercises, visualization techniques, and body scans, helping you enter a state of relaxation and clarity.
4. Cook a Comforting Meal
Cooking can be both a creative and therapeutic activity, especially when you take the time to prepare a comforting meal that you truly enjoy. Whether it’s a simple pasta dish, a warm bowl of soup, or homemade pizza, cooking something delicious allows you to nourish your body while engaging in a calming, focused process.
Turn cooking into a mindful experience by immersing yourself in the smells, textures, and flavors of the ingredients. Play some of your favorite music in the background and savor the experience of cooking just for the joy of it. The reward, of course, is the delicious meal waiting for you at the end.
5. Watch Your Favorite Movies or Shows
Sometimes, relaxation means simply sitting back and enjoying your favorite entertainment. Dedicate part of your weekend to watching movies or binge-watching a TV series you’ve been wanting to see. Whether you prefer lighthearted comedies, gripping dramas, or nostalgic classics, there’s something inherently comforting about getting lost in a good film or series.
To enhance the experience, make it a cozy event. Grab your favorite snacks, dim the lights, and snuggle under a blanket. By creating a little at-home movie theater, you can make your movie night feel like a special occasion rather than just another night in front of the screen.
6. Practice Gentle Yoga or Stretching
Physical relaxation is just as important as mental relaxation, and practicing yoga or stretching at home can help release tension from your body while calming your mind. Gentle yoga poses, such as child’s pose, forward bends, and seated stretches, can promote relaxation, improve flexibility, and reduce stress.
You don’t need to be an experienced yogi to enjoy the benefits. Many online platforms offer free yoga sessions for beginners, with easy-to-follow instructions that guide you through each pose. Take your time, focus on your breathing, and allow your body to move at its own pace. Yoga and stretching are perfect for unwinding after a long week and preparing your body for a restful night of sleep.
7. Engage in a Creative Hobby
Hobbies offer a wonderful way to de-stress and get lost in an activity that brings joy and fulfillment. Whether it’s painting, drawing, knitting, scrapbooking, photography, or any other creative endeavor, focusing on a hobby allows you to enter a state of flow where time seems to disappear and stress fades away.
If you don’t already have a creative hobby, consider exploring one that appeals to you. The act of creating something with your own hands is incredibly rewarding, and it can provide a sense of accomplishment that boosts your mood and well-being. Plus, it’s a productive way to unwind and spend your weekend time.
8. Have a Home Picnic
Change up your regular mealtime routine by setting up a home picnic. Lay a blanket on the floor of your living room or out on the patio, and prepare a selection of your favorite snacks, fruits, and sandwiches. You can even add some fun beverages like lemonade or mocktails to make it feel like a special occasion.
A home picnic adds a playful and lighthearted element to your weekend, giving you a change of scenery without leaving your space. It’s also a perfect activity to enjoy with family or loved ones, bringing a little bit of outdoor charm indoors.
9. Take a Digital Detox
One of the best ways to truly relax over the weekend is to take a break from digital devices. Unplugging from screens, social media, and constant notifications can do wonders for your mental clarity and overall relaxation. Set aside a few hours—or even a whole day—where you turn off your phone, computer, and TV, and focus on non-digital activities.
During your digital detox, reconnect with the simple pleasures in life—whether it’s reading, cooking, journaling, or spending quality time with loved ones. By removing the distractions of technology, you’ll create space for deeper relaxation and more meaningful experiences.
10. Create a Gratitude Journal
A weekend spent at home is an ideal opportunity to reflect on the positive aspects of your life through journaling. Starting a gratitude journal allows you to cultivate a mindset of appreciation, which in turn can boost your mood and reduce stress. Each day, write down a few things you’re grateful for, whether they’re big or small. This practice helps shift your focus away from any worries or frustrations and reminds you of the abundance in your life.
Gratitude journaling can be a quiet, reflective way to end your day, and it encourages you to adopt a more positive outlook over time. As you focus on the things that bring you joy, you’ll likely find that relaxation becomes easier and more natural.